Advice 2050: a whistle-stop tour through the future of the profession

Loading player...
Today NMA launches its fourth monthly special 'takeover' issue, looking at the next thirty years of the profession. How will Covid-19 and climate change impact the world, and the advice that planners provide? How will planners' own fee models adapt to a rising demand for financial assistance? And will we ever crack the issue of health and social care? Check out this whistle-stop tour through the new copy of the magazine, featuring editor Will Robins in conversation with magazine editor Ollie Smith.
